Budget CO2 System

Here are the sources for the stuff I used put together My CO2 system for less than 1/2 the cost of a PowerTank. Here's the parts list:

10 lb. Aluminum CO2 tank with handle (Catalina Brand) from Marine Depot 714-979-7313 www.marinedepot.com (look under CO2 Regulator Kits then CO2 accessories) $90 + $10 shipping = $100

Model "150 Male" CO2 regulator with a 150 lb. spring from Williams Balloons & Helium in Santa Maria, CA 1-800-235-4112 $40 + 6$ shipping = $46 (you must specify 150 lb. spring *or whatever you want* when ordering, the model number & spring rate is a coincidence here) (pressure at the hose will be about 80% of the regulators spring rating, so approx. 120 lbs.)

20' (125 lb. rated) polyurethane coiled hose with swivel ends from Grainger Wholesale tools
2 Milton quick connects
1 Milton female connector
1 Milton male connector
1 Air chuck
Total for fittings & polyurethane hose was approx. $40 (the hose was 30.00) It has to be polyurethane for CO2, but you can probably find it cheaper at harbor freight or some place like that. Fire extinguisher bracket from Grainger about 35.00 mounted to my roll bar with u-bolts holds it securely.

Here's what you don't get when compared to the PowerTank: No gauges -- but these are not useful anyhow. The pressure in the tank is constant until you run out of liquid CO2 and the pressure at the hose is meaningless with a static regulator. To determine how much CO2 is left you just weigh the tank. Besides, ~120 lbs. of pressure will do everything I want it to do, inflate tires, run air tools and re-seat tires on the rim -- what CO2 does best!!! A nd the other thing you don't get is an adjustable regulator. And I really can't see any reason for it if you aren't running your ARB air locker off of it.
